    About 80 King William StreetFilm Work Lofts

    Film Work Lofts is one of a small number of hard lofts located at 80 King William Street, and is a rarity among Beasley hard lofts for sale. The building was converted to a loft in 2010 by and features 50 loft suites over 5 storeys. Hamilton hard lofts for sale in this building range from 665 square feet, up to 1300 square feet.

    Maintenance fees are $0.65 per-square-foot, which is lower than the neighbourhood average of $0.69 per-square-foot.

    The Suites

    The average cost per-square-foot for a unit at 80 King William Street is $390, based on the past 12 months of sales, and these suites have a low probability of receiving multiple offers.

    Units at Film Work Lofts spend 44 days on the market on average and usually sell for -3.50% below the listing price. In the last 12 months, 6 units have rented, and 3 have sold.
